A monoline oblique sans with extended proportions and a pronounced rounded-rectangle (superellipse) construction. Strokes keep an even thickness with softly radiused terminals and corners, producing smooth, continuous contours rather than sharp joins. The lowercase shows a tall x-height with compact ascenders/descenders, and the overall rhythm feels slightly engineered, with broad, open apertures and generous internal space in letters like e, a, and s. Numerals follow the same rounded geometry, mixing straight segments and softened curves for a streamlined, contemporary texture.

Works well where a fast, contemporary impression is needed: sports and motorsport branding, tech product identities, interface headings, instrumentation-style labeling, and directional or transportation-themed graphics. Its smooth corners and open shapes help keep wordforms legible in short headlines and prominent on-screen or environmental applications.

The overall tone is modern and aerodynamic, suggesting speed, precision, and a tech-forward attitude. Rounded corners soften the voice, keeping it approachable while still reading as purposeful and performance-oriented.

Likely designed to merge a geometric, superellipse-based skeleton with an oblique, forward-leaning stance, emphasizing motion and efficiency while avoiding harshness through rounded terminals. The tall lowercase presence supports compact messaging and strong readability in modern, brand-led settings.

Italic slant is consistent across cases and figures, and the rounded-rectangular bowls (notably in O/Q and the curved shoulders) create a cohesive, modular feel. The letterforms favor clarity at display sizes, with distinctive silhouettes and clean spacing that maintains a tidy line even in dense samples.
